Thursday's Cable Ratings: "Pawn Stars," NFL Preseason Top Charts
By The Futon Critic Staff (TFC)

select cable nielsen ratings
(national numbers for thursday, august 15, 2013)

Here are the highlights of 24 ad-sustained programs that aired in primetime on the cable networks last night, courtesy of TravisYanan:

Pawn Stars (9:30) - History
4.388 million viewers, #1; 1.579 million adults 18-49 (1.2 rating), #1

Pawn Stars (9:00) - History
4.207 million viewers, #2; 1.482 million adults 18-49 (1.2 rating), #2

Burn Notice - USA
3.655 million viewers, #3; 1.227 million adults 18-49 (1.0 rating), #4

NFL Preseason: Chargers at Bears - ESPN
2.969 million viewers, #4; 1.444 million adults 18-49 (1.1 rating), #3

Project Runway (9:00, 90 Minutes) - Lifetime
2.410 million viewers, #5; 1.086 million adults 18-49 (0.9 rating), #6

Graceland - USA
2.014 million viewers, #6; 0.925 million adults 18-49 (0.7 rating), #8

Sullivan & Son - TBS
1.950 million viewers, #7; 1.135 million adults 18-49 (0.9 rating), #5

Hatfields & McCoys: White Lightning (10:00) - History
1.763 million viewers, #8; 0.699 million adults 18-49 (0.6 rating), #11

Ridiculousness (10:00) - MTV
1.639 million viewers, #9; 0.979 million adults 18-49 (0.8 rating), #7

Impractical Jokers (10:00) - truTV
1.610 million viewers, #10; 0.920 million adults 18-49 (0.7 rating), #9

The First 48 (9:00) - A&E
1.529 million viewers, #11; 0.774 million adults 18-49 (0.6 rating), #10

Hatfields & McCoys: White Lightning (10:30) - History
1.407 million viewers, #12; 0.570 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#16

Impact Wrestling (9:00) - Spike TV
1.319 million viewers, #13; 0.610 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#13

Panic 9-1-1 (10:00) - A&E
1.318 million viewers, #14; 0.646 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#12

Airplane Repo (10:00) - Discovery
1.293 million viewers, #15; 0.607 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#14

Anger Management (9:30) - FX
1.096 million viewers, #16; 0.595 million adults 18-49 (0.5 rating), #15

Chef Wanted with Anne Burrell (10:00) - Food
0.820 million viewers, #17; 0.458 million adults 18-49 (0.4 rating), #17

Supermarket Superstar (10:30) - Lifetime
0.751 million viewers, #18; 0.379 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#19

World's Dumbest... (8:00) - truTV
0.721 million viewers, #19; 0.354 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#20

Four Weddings (9:00) - TLC
0.670 million viewers, #20; 0.302 million adults 18-49 (0.2 rating), #21

Wilfred (10:00) - FX
0.649 million viewers, #21; 0.416 million adults 18-49 (0.3 rating), #18

Owner's Manual (10:00) - AMC
0.325 million viewers, #22; 0.160 million adults 18-49 (0.1 rating), #22

Owner's Manual (10:30) - AMC
0.246 million viewers, #23; 0.107 million adults 18-49 (0.1 rating), #24

Pop Innovators (10:00) - E!
0.231 million viewers, #24; 0.138 million adults 18-49 (0.1 rating), #23

Source: Nielsen Media Research
